Abstract:
Building on a new dataset on Italian banks and other financial corporations from 1861 to 2011, the novelty of this paper is to examine the patterns of the main items of bank’s balance sheets, such as deposits, capital and reserves, bonds issued, bonds held in portfolio, and loans for a period of 150 years. The long time behaviour of credit maturity, postal savings, State ownership of banks, and bank interest rates is also studied.
